Takeaways
  • The murder of Jean Townsend in 1954 remains unsolved, despite extensive investigations and witness accounts.
  • Witnesses reported seeing men with American accents in the area, leading to speculation about the involvement of American servicemen stationed nearby.
  • Similar cases of unsolved murders of women occurred in the same area during the same time period, raising questions about a potential serial killer.
  • The case remains open, and the files have been reviewed multiple times, but no definitive suspects have been identified.

The New Bedford Highway Killer

The New Bedford Highway Killer

From April to September 1988, New Bedford, Massachusetts witnessed the inexplicable vanishing of eleven women. As the months passed, the grim discovery of the remains of nine of these women began to unfold. Regrettably, the remaining two missing women have yet to be located and are presumed deceased. It was only when law enforcement authorities started recognizing striking parallels among the victims that they concluded the disappearances and tragic deaths were the acts of a serial killer. The Case of Laura Ann Parker

The Case of Laura Ann Parker

In May 1983, the disappearance of a 17-year-old girl prompted the community of Lindenhurst, NY to unite in their efforts to locate her. Fortunately, after a week had passed, she was found safe and reunited with her family. However, the following year, in May 1984, another young girl, aged 14, vanished from the same town. Tragically, this time the response from the community took a different turn. Instead of rallying together to aid in the search, the town appeared to impede the investigation.
